Early Georg Jensen Bird Eating Berries Sterling Brooch Pin 53 Denmark 1933-1944

About the Item

This is the large gorgeous early (1933-1944) Georg Jensen sterling silver pin brooch in the form of a bird eating berries with leaves in a gorgeous open work design. The brooch has the early Jensen mark of JG in a rectangle and is number 53. This pin is a wonderful example of Georg Jensen's craft! The simple curvilinear shapes and nature-inspired motif exemplify Jensen's unique Mid-Century Modernist style. This wonderful piece by a beloved silversmith would make a lovely addition to any vintage jewelry collection. Stamped on the back of the brooch are several markings, including "STERLING DENMARK 925" along with the Georg Jensen JG signature hallmark from 1933-44, and the number "53." This is the largest brooch in this series. It is 2 1/4 inches (6 cm) in diameter and weighs 22 grams. The clasp is a barrel clasp and the pin does have a tendency to slip out of the barrel.
